Introduction
Urban heat islands (UHIs) have become a significant concern in many cities around the world. These areas experience higher temperatures than their rural surroundings due to human activities and alterations in land use, such as the construction of buildings, roads, and other infrastructure that absorb and retain heat. One such area that has been drawing attention is Nini District 13, a locale that seems to be grappling with the challenges associated with heat. This paper aims to explore the dynamics of heat in Nini District 13, understanding the causes, effects, and potential mitigation strategies for the heat-related issues.
Background on Urban Heat Islands
Urban heat islands are a result of the replacement of natural landscapes with urban development. Surfaces such as asphalt roads, concrete buildings, and reduced vegetation cover contribute to increased heat absorption and reduced heat loss. The phenomenon of UHI is exacerbated by factors such as climate change, population growth, and unplanned urbanization. Residents in urban areas, especially in districts like Nini District 13, face numerous challenges due to increased temperatures, including heat-related illnesses, decreased air quality, and increased energy consumption.

The Geography of "Hot": Understanding District 13
To understand why the keyword is trending, you first need to understand the location. District 13 (or the 13th arrondissement of Paris) is not the postcard version of France. Forget the Eiffel Tower and the Louvre. District 13 is known for three distinct things: the towering Olympiades complex, the Gobelins tapestry factory, and the Asiatown district.
However, in the context of "hot" urban culture, District 13 gained international fame through the 2004 action film Banlieue 13 (released as District 13 in English). Starring David Belle (the founder of Parkour), the film depicted a walled-off ghetto where crime and energy ran high. It was gritty, dangerous, and undeniably visceral.
